这个软件,让 iOS 导出微信聊天记录简单了一点点
微信,毫不夸张的说,简直就是一个爱与恨的结合体,它可能有100种好,但也同时有1000种坏,它的功能满足了中文互联网上亿用户的沟通问题,但不能导出微信聊天记录这一个痛点,不仅让我在备份数据时手足无措,看到手机空间占用时更是要发疯。你的数据不是你的,你可以备份到额外的机器上,但是微信不会有云备份,一次误删除的经历就足够让你感受到人生被刷新时的一瞬间空白,好像自己的过去不复存在。
搜一搜GitHub,你可以看到不少的微信备份工具,你会注意到他们基本上都是为iOS用户而服务,其核心原理大同小异,获取iTunes的备份数据,然后从备份数据中提取出微信的聊天记录数据库,然后以各种作者熟悉的形式导出到本地。这些工具不是不能用,但是他们都有几个类似的问题阻碍了你的脚步:
正确运行需要各种依赖,python,node.js,npm不一而足,你得自己安装,导出个微信记录感觉自己分分钟都要变身开发拯救世界了;
没有UI,大多数只是简单的命令行工具;
导出后根本没有办法好好查看,一堆文本,所有的浪漫都输给了简陋;
作者弃更概率相当高,你可能完全是下载到了一个几年前临时起意所开发的工具。
你根本没有勇气去试一下,两个字,折腾!这些问题总结起来无非就是工具作者只是处于个人的兴趣爱好亦或者临时需求所做的,它不是产品,不是面向用户所开发的。
最近发现了这个软件xxxxxx,全桌面平台支持,有个相当完美的UI操作界面,导出后可以在浏览器中查看,完全模仿微信界面,给你最熟悉的味道。官网在此wxbackup.imxfd.com/:
教程
这个软件使用起来相当的傻瓜化:
1. 打开iTunes;
2. 备份你的iOS设备数据,注意不要选择加密备份,否则这个工具无法读出你的数据,iTunes的备份路径一般不做改动;
打开 WX Backup(免安装),你可以在下方的列表中看到你所有的微信聊天记录,前面是id,后面是聊天记录总数,群聊天记录也支持导出;
选择你想备份的数据,导出到文件夹即可;
打开备份文件夹,有一个index.html,点击打开,然后根据你的数据量稍等片刻,便可以看到你的聊天记录;
问题
这是一个相对比较成熟的产品了,作者很用心,但是目前还是有一些体验上的问题,请注意:
因为导出后的数据是通过浏览器查看的,如果的你的聊天记录像我一样,高达30w+条,那么请注意,你还是放弃打开它吧,因为根据导出的html代码来看,作者将所有的聊天记录是放置在message.js中,然后直接加载到内存中的,因为不仅仅是文字数据,还有你在聊天时发送的图片,视频数据,所以对内存的开销相当的大,当数据量过大时,浏览器崩溃的几率100%。
语音导出有问题,目前可以显示有语音,但是实际上不能播放,应该是微信数据出现了变化有关;
不能分段备份,也就是你只能一次性备份完你选中的用户的所有数据,而不能选择只备份其中的一部分,相当的难受。
一点点建议
上述的两个问题中,第一点其实是能解决的,我个人的方法是用python写了一个分割脚本,将我那36w条数据分割成了15个子文件,但是因为时间有限,这个脚本目前不具有通用性,我暂时先不做分享。
作者导出的数据文件其实是一段Xml数据结构,有一定的代码基础看着数据层次自己写一个简单的分隔脚本还是没有问题的,当然中间其实有很多的坑,我在想自己忙完这段时间的话可能会好好写一个通用型的脚本去实现,当然如果有大神提前搞出来别忘了分享一下哈(^◇^)。
总结
没有产品是完美的,但是这个软件已经迈出了坚实的第一步,它能解决微信数据不能导出的问题,同时还有更多的问题仍需要解决,但是它让我看到了一丝曙光,哪怕只是这一点点的迈进,都已经极大的改善了数据导出的体验,未来希望大家能和作者多多反馈吧,也希望作者不会弃坑。
喜欢看攒劲的节目
校验提示文案
jojowe
校验提示文案
jojowe
校验提示文案
喜欢看攒劲的节目
校验提示文案